U.S. pauses $450M aid for Burkina Faso over president’s ouster

OUAGADOUGOU, Burkina Faso >> A U.S. government agency said Monday that it is pausing $450 million in assistance to the West African nation of Burkina Faso, where mutinous soldiers overthrew the democratically elected president last week.
